摘要
We present experimental results of mu-atomic and mu-molecular processes induced by negative muons in pure helium and helium-deuterium mixtures. The experiment was performed at the Paul Scherrer Institute (Switzerland). We measured relative intensities of muonic x-ray K series transitions in (mu He-3,He-4)(*) atoms in pure helium as well as in helium-deuterium mixtures. The d mu He-3 radiative decay probabilities for two different helium densities in D-2+He-3 mixture were also determined. Finally, the q(1s)(He) probability for a d mu atom formed in an excited state to reach the ground state was measured and compared with theoretical calculations using a simple cascade model.
